About this Dataset

Mexico recorded 13.0 % of total final energy consumption in 2021. The most recent year-on-year change was +0.7pp. The historical series (1990–2021) shows a peak of 14.4 in 1990 and a trough of 9.0 in 2012.

Data sourced from World Bank Open Data API. Values use World Bank standardised methodology ensuring cross-country comparability.
